Overview
If you are taking this course, you probably have some professional exposure to the duties of a project manager, or you may be considering embarking on a career in professional project management. Your ability as a project manager to demonstrate best practices in project management—both on the job and through professional certification—is becoming the standard to compete in today’s fast-paced and highly technical workplace. In this course, you will apply the generally recognized practices of project management acknowledged by the Project Management Institute (PMI) to successfully manage projects.

Prerequisites
PMP® candidates must have meet the following sets of requirements before applying for PMP Certification:
A four-year degree
36 months leading projects
35 hours of project management education/training or CAPM® Certification
OR
A high school diploma or an associate’s degree (or global equivalent)
60 months leading projects
35 hours of project management education/training or CAPM® Certification

Course Outline
Module 1: Creating A High-Performing Team
TOPIC A: BUILD A TEAM
TOPIC B: DEFINE TEAM GROUND RULES
TOPIC C: NEGOTIATE PROJECT AGREEMENTS
TOPIC D: EMPOWER TEAM MEMBERS AND STAKEHOLDERS
TOPIC E: TRAIN TEAM MEMBERS AND STAKEHOLDERS
TOPIC F: ENGAGE AND SUPPORT VIRTUAL TEAMS
TOPIC G: BUILD SHARED UNDERSTANDING ABOUT A PROJECT
Module 2: Starting the Project
TOPIC A: DETERMINE APPROPRIATE PROJECT METHODOLOGY/METHODS AND PRACTICES
TOPIC B: PLAN AND MANAGE SCOPE
TOPIC C: PLAN AND MANAGE BUDGET AND RESOURCES
TOPIC D: PLAN AND MANAGE SCHEDULE
TOPIC E: PLAN AND MANAGE QUALITY OF PRODUCTS AND DELIVERABLES
TOPIC F: INTEGRATE PROJECT PLANNING ACTIVITIES
TOPIC G: PLAN AND MANAGE PROCUREMENT
TOPIC H: ESTABLISH PROJECT GOVERNANCE STRUCTURE
TOPIC I: PLAN AND MANAGE PROJECT/PHASE CLOSURE
Module 3: Doing the Work
TOPIC A: ASSESS AND MANAGE RISKS
TOPIC B: EXECUTE PROJECT TO DELIVER BUSINESS VALUE
TOPIC C: MANAGE COMMUNICATIONS
TOPIC D: ENGAGE STAKEHOLDERS
TOPIC E: CREATE PROJECT ARTIFACTS
TOPIC F: MANAGE PROJECT CHANGES
TOPIC G: MANAGE PROJECT ISSUES
TOPIC H: ENSURE KNOWLEDGE TRANSFER FOR PROJECT CONTINUITY
Module 4: Keeping the Team on Track
TOPIC A: LEAD A TEAM
TOPIC B: SUPPORT TEAM PERFORMANCE
TOPIC C: ADDRESS AND REMOVE IMPEDIMENTS, OBSTACLES, AND BLOCKERS
TOPIC D: MANAGE CONFLICT
TOPIC E: COLLABORATE WITH STAKEHOLDERS
TOPIC F: MENTOR RELEVANT STAKEHOLDERS
TOPIC G: APPLY EMOTIONAL INTELLIGENCE TO PROMOTE TEAM PERFORMANCE
Module 5: Keeping the Business in Mind
TOPIC A: MANAGE COMPLIANCE REQUIREMENTS
TOPIC B: EVALUATE AND DELIVER PROJECT BENEFITS AND VALUE
TOPIC C: EVALUATE AND ADDRESS INTERNAL AND EXTERNAL BUSINESS ENVIRONMENT CHANGES
TOPIC D: SUPPORT ORGANIZATIONAL CHANGE
TOPIC E: EMPLOY CONTINUOUS PROCESS IMPROVEMENT
